May 2020 the Cahaba Lilies bloomed. These are a species of Lilly that bloom on the Cahaba River in central Alabama. While filming it hit me that even the wind the wind has a voice.

From a modular synthesis perspective, this is the first time I realized I can use the VCA (voltage control amplifier) to control the dynamics of each voice. Now I understand why they say you can never have enough VCAs!
